New
Adds configurable request header instrumentation to network events
The agent will now produce network event attributes for select header values if the headers are detected on the request. The header names to instrument are passed into the agent when started.
For more information, see Adding Tracked Headers in the Mobile Monitoring documentation.
Adds GraphQL attributes to network events
If the agent detects request headers from Apollo GraphQL servers, it will add additional attributes to the network request event.
For more information, see Adding Tracked Headers in the Mobile Monitoring documentation.
Exclude instrumentation by package name
The agent plugin can now be configured to exclude classes from a specific package space during instrumentation. These classes will be unmodified. This feature can be useful when encountering sensitive or problematic class data.
For more information, see Configure the New Relic Gradle plugin.
Fixed
- Exclude signed jars from instrumentation
Support statement
We recommend you to upgrade the agent at least every 3 months. The specific policies and dates for Android agent support of the can be found in the Mobile monitoring agents EOL policy.